Mechanical, Barrier, Adhesion and Antibacterial Properties of Pullulan/Graphene Bio Nanocomposite Coating on Spray Coated Nanocellulose Film for Food Packaging Applications

نویسندگان

چکیده

In this study, an environmentally friendly and biodegradable pullulan/graphene bio nanocomposite was prepared coated on the nanocellulose film to improve surface, mechanical, barrier antibacterial properties.
